ISAC-Enabled On-Demand UAV Charging for Wireless Rechargeable Sensor Networks
An integrated sensing and communication (ISAC)-enabled on-demand UAV charging framework coordinated by a central base station that discusses deployment considerations, including computational overhead, scalability, and parameter selection, to aid practitioners evaluating the framework for IoT scenarios.
